Eligibility to Join: You must be a serving or former member, including the reserves, of the UK Armed Forces to be able to join The List. Exceptionally, we do permit non-UK forces people, who have been embedded within the UK Armed Forces, to join: if you fall into this latter category please Contact Us before registering.
